soapUI — программа для тестирования веб-сервисов
soapUI — это инструмент с открытым исходным кодом для кроссплатформенного тестирования сервис-ориентированных архитектур (SOA) и веб-сервисов на основе REST. Он представляет собой автоматизированную платформу для функционального и регрессионного тестирования, которая помогает улучшать приложения и сервисы путем проведения тщательных проверок.
Основные функции
Программа включает в себя функции проверки, вызова, разработки, моделирования, нагрузочного и комплаенс/тестирования безопасности. Эти возможности позволяют интерактивно тестировать веб-сервисы и реализации в надежной и мощной среде.
Поддержка наиболее распространенных технологий, таких как SOAP, REST, HTTP, AMF, JDBC и JMS, позволяет работать с сервисами, разработанными на Perl, PHP, J2EE и NET.
Функциональное тестирование
Функциональное тестирование в soapUI можно проводить простым способом, при этом сложность сценариев не ограничена. Анализ выполняется динамически с помощью покрытия TestCase, а тестовый шаг DataSource позволяет считывать данные из внешних источников.
Мок-сервисы
Мок-сервисы имитируют работу веб-сервисов до их фактической реализации, что позволяет снизить затраты на внедрение.
Нагрузочное тестирование
Нагрузочное тестирование — это более продвинутый тип бенчмарка, который позволяет создавать и перераспределять тесты локально или удаленно, эмулируя реальную нагрузку и проверяя устойчивость проекта.
Тестирование безопасности
soapUI позволяет проверять веб-сервисы на наличие распространенных уязвимостей и угроз безопасности, моделируя атаки и вредоносные SQL-запросы.
Плюсы программы:- Открытый исходный код.
- Кроссплатформенность.
- Поддержка множества технологий.
- Широкий спектр функций для тестирования.
- Возможность создания сложных сценариев.
Похожие программы
Категория | Другие интернет-утилиты |
Версия | 5.7.2 |
Разработчик | SmartBear Software |
Размер | 175 MB |
Лицензия | LGPL |
ОС |
|